Why this must be read:

Faiza Hussain is a character who appears in a new book called Captain Britain and MI:13, which you're probably not reading, but I'd reccomend it. Faiza is a London doctor and she wields the Excalibur sword, so she's on the unique side for comics and pretty cool. One of the things that makes her cool is that she's a total Captain Britain fangirl who has been thrust into superheroing by her newly discovered powers and the Skrull invasion. (Skrulls. Shapeshifting aliens. Tried to take over Earth last year. Now you're caught up.) The comic does a good job weaving all those things that make up her character, and this fic captures that, and what's awesome about her, pretty well. It's five times that Faiza, ultimate fangirl, met a superhero, always as practical and independent as she is in the present day. Lovely characterisation and fun moments.
